Lee, Paul, Cruz Threaten to Filibuster Gun Legislation

Sens. Mike Lee, Rand Paul, and Ted Cruz say they may filibuster the Senate Democrats’ legislative gun control package when it comes up for consideration next month. 

Reports The Washington Post:

The senators sent a brief letter to Majority Leader Harry M. Reid (D-Nev.) outlining their opposition to “any legislation that would infringe on the American people’s constitutional right to bear arms,” signaling they will oppose the procedural vote to begin debate on the gun package when the Senate returns from its current two-week spring break.

“We will oppose the motion to proceed to any legislation that will serve as a vehicle for any addition gun restrictions,” the three wrote.
